Chesapeake Arts Center is very pleased to announce Visions and Voices, a solo exhibition of work by painter Sharon Attaway. Coinciding partially with Her Voice, Her Vision, this exhibition highlights Sharon’s breathtaking resin pours and oil portraits.

About Sharon: “Over the years my artwork has been diverse in subject matter, mediums, and style. Even today I sometimes paint portraits and at other times create abstracts in resin. The “Voices and Visions” exhibit captures that diversity. 

The portraits with bronze resin backgrounds depict a number of African American women who have achieved success in their fields. Other portraits are included of men and woman who I was inspired to paint. A few of the portraits are compositions that have a specific viewpoint. 

The abstract paintings are colorful resin artwork that appeal to the emotions. I enjoy the brilliant colors and the depth of layers that can be created. Some of these resin pieces have acrylic markings to add a level of interest. This method of pouring resin on my substrate is my favorite technique and will be featured more in upcoming exhibits. 

The “Voices and Visions” exhibit presents my latest works of art and shows the diversity of my creations. As artists, we are all special in our own way. No one is less than or more than another. In this exhibit I give of my special talents to you.”
